Dear Yann/Bennett:

I've worked with the Anatomist in the past and it's a powerful tool
for surface and
volumetric rendering for cortical image scans.

I would strongly recommend going with VTK for GPU rendering since it
offers a level
of functionality that is customizable and can give powerful renderings
of various
parametric surface evaluations, in short, it allows for specific data
types to be analyzed,
rendered and clinical interpretation far more easier.
